The quote is from the book 'Dr. Atkins' Diet Revolution' by Robert Atkins, which was first published in 1972. This book was a groundbreaking work that introduced the concept of a low-carbohydrate diet and its potential health benefits.
Robert Atkins was a cardiologist who developed the Atkins diet, a low-carbohydrate diet that emphasizes the importance of protein and fat in weight loss. He was a pioneer in the field of nutrition and his work had a significant impact on the way people think about diet and health.

The Atkins diet has been the subject of controversy and criticism over the years. Some critics argue that the diet is too restrictive and can lead to nutrient deficiencies, while others argue that it is a fad diet that is not based on sound scientific principles.
